Highlights for the Week Ending March 20, 2015

A few more stories and articles centering on the Boston-area restaurant scene came out over the past week, including a nightclub near Fenway Park closing, a local group of watering holes opening a Mexican restaurant at South Station, and plans taking shape for the space where an iconic dining spot had been. In addition, our sister site (Boston's Hidden Restaurants) included an updated review of a restaurant on the water, a photo of soup from an Irish-owned spot on the South Shore, and an updated list of ice cream stands in the Greater Boston area.
